How to Optimize Images for Your Website: Techniques and WordPress Plugins
In today’s visually-driven online landscape, image optimization is crucial for creating a seamless user experience and ensuring fast-loading web pages. Slow-loading images can lead to higher bounce rates, lower search engine rankings, and frustrated visitors. In this comprehensive guide, we’ll explore the importance of image optimization and delve into various techniques and WordPress plugins you can use to achieve blazing-fast website performance.
Why Image Optimization Matters
Image optimization involves reducing the file size of images without compromising their quality. It’s essential for several reasons:
- Faster Loading Times: Optimized images load faster, improving the overall performance of your website. Users are more likely to stay engaged when pages load quickly.
- Better User Experience: Visitors appreciate websites that offer a smooth browsing experience. Optimized images contribute to a seamless and enjoyable user journey.
- SEO Benefits: Google and other search engines consider page load times when ranking websites. Faster loading pages can positively impact your SEO efforts.
- Mobile Responsiveness: Mobile users often have limited bandwidth. Optimized images ensure your website remains accessible and usable across devices.
Now, let’s explore various image optimization techniques and WordPress plugins you can implement to enhance your website’s performance. Here are some techniques on how to optimize images for your website.
Image Optimization Techniques
- Choose the Right File Format: Select the appropriate image format based on the content. Use JPEG for photographs and images with many colors, PNG for images with transparency, and GIF for simple animations.
- Resize Images: Resize images to the dimensions needed for your website. Avoid uploading large images and then relying on HTML/CSS to scale them down.
- Compression: Use image compression tools to reduce the file size while maintaining acceptable quality. Online tools like TinyPNG and ImageOptim are handy for this purpose.
- Use Lazy Loading: Implement lazy loading to load images only when they come into the user’s viewport. This reduces initial page load times.
- Optimize Alt Text: Add descriptive alt text to your images for accessibility and SEO. Alt text provides context to users who cannot view images and helps search engines understand image content.
WordPress Plugins for Image Optimization
- Smush: Smush offers lossless compression, lazy loading, and automatic resizing of images. It optimizes images as you upload them to your WordPress media library.
- WP Compress: This plugin offers both lossless and lossy compression options. It also provides a bulk optimization feature to optimize existing images.
- EWWW Image Optimizer: EWWW offers various optimization techniques, including resizing, compression, and lazy loading. It can optimize images in different formats.
- ShortPixel: ShortPixel supports both lossless and lossy compression. It can optimize images in the cloud or on your server, depending on your preference.
- Imagify: This plugin provides three levels of compression: normal, aggressive, and ultra. It also offers automatic resizing and a bulk optimization feature.
- Optimole: Optimole optimizes images in real-time and delivers them through a content delivery network (CDN). It automatically adjusts images for various devices and screens.
Remember that while plugins automate the optimization process, it’s crucial to maintain a balance between image quality and file size reduction. Regularly monitor your website’s performance and adjust your optimization settings as needed.
In conclusion, image optimization is a critical aspect of web design that directly impacts user experience, SEO, and website performance. By implementing these techniques and utilizing WordPress plugins mentioned in this guide, you can ensure that your website’s images load quickly without sacrificing quality. Prioritize image optimization as part of your overall website maintenance strategy to create a visually appealing and high-performing online presence.
Outside of image optimization, the two things that will significantly help you speed up your website are using a WordPress caching plugin and using a WordPress CDN.
Alternatively, you can use a managed WordPress hosting company because they often offer both caching and CDN as part of the platform. Check out our guide on how to optimize your WordPress website
